The National Association of Intercollegiate Athletics (NAIA) has announced the 2023 Daktronics NAIA Scholar-Athletes award. The Siena Heights Football Program had eighteen student-athletes earn this distinction.
In order to be nominated for the NAIA Scholar-Athlete, an individual must maintain a minimum grade point average of 3.5 on a 4.0 scale, must appear on the eligibility certificate for the sport, and have attended two full years as a non-transfer or one full year as a transfer.
